Ok, je viens de recevoir un moniteur USB Lilliput 7 " :
(source: thinkgeek.com )
Malheureusement, j'ai du mal à le faire fonctionner sous Ubuntu.
C'est un DisplayLink , il devrait donc fonctionner dans Ubuntu.
Voici le résultat de lsusb
:
...
Bus 002 périphérique 007: ID 17e9: 02a9 Newnham Research
...
J'ai modifié mon fichier xorg.conf
pour l'adapter à l'appareil.
# nvidia-settings: fichier de configuration X généré par nvidia-settings # nvidia-settings: version 1.0 (buildd @ yellow) ven. 9 avr. 11:51:21 UTC 2010 # nvidia-xconfig: fichier de configuration X généré par nvidia-xconfig # nvidia-xconfig: version 1.0 (buildmeister @ builder58) ven. mar 12:12:40 PST 2010 . Section "ServerLayout" Identifiant "Layout0" Écran 0 "DisplayLinkScreen" 0 0 Écran 1 "Screen0" RightOf "DisplayLinkScreen" InputDevice "Keyboard0" "CoreKeyboard" InputDevice "Mouse0" "CorePointer" Option "Xinerama" "0" EndSection Section "InputDevice" # généré à partir de la valeur par défaut Identifiant "Souris0" Pilote "souris" Option "Protocole" "auto" Option "Device" "/dev/psaux" Option" Emulate3Buttons "" non " Option "ZAxisMapping" "4 5" EndSection Section "InputDevice" # Généré à partir de la valeur par défaut Identificateur "Keyboard0" Pilote "kbd" EndSection Section "Moniteur" Identificateur "Monitor0" Nom du vendeur "Inconnu" ModelName "LPL" HorizSync 30.0 - 75.0 VertRefresh 60.0 Option "DPMS" EndSection Section "Moniteur" " Identifiant" Moniteur1 " Nom du vendeur" Inconnu " Nom du modèle" BenQ T705 " HorizSync 31.0 - 83.0 VertRefresh 56.0 - 76.0 EndSection Section "Device" Identificateur "Device0" Pilote "nvidia" VendorName "NVIDIA Corporation" . BoardName "GeForce 8400M GS" EndSection Section "Appareil" Identificateur "Appareil1" Pilote "nvidia" VendorName "NVIDIA Corporation" Nom de la carte "GeForce 8400M GS" BusID "PCI: 1: 0: 0" Écran 1 EndSection Section "Écran" Identificateur "Écran0" Appareil "Appareil0" Moniteur "Moniteur0" DefaultDepth 24 Option "TwinView" "0" Option "métamodes" "DFP: nvidia-sélection automatique + 0 + 0" Sous-section "Affichage" Profondeur 24 EndSubSection EndSection Section "Screen" Identificateur "Screen1" Device "Device1" Moniteur "Moniteur1" Par défaut Profondeur 24 Option "TwinView" "0" Option "métamodes" "CRT: nvidia-auto-select + 0 + 0" Sous-section "Affichage" Profondeur 24 EndSubSection EndSection ################################################ Section "Fichiers" ModulePath "/usr/lib/xorg/modules"[.____.hnmodulePath"/usr/local/lib/xorg/modules " ModulePath "/usr/local/lib/xorg/modules/drivers" EndSection[.____. Page_.____.]############## DisplayLink Stuff ############### Section "Dispositif" Identificateur "DisplayLinkDevice" Pilote "displaylink" Option " fbdev "" /dev/fb1" EndSection[.____. Page_.. section. "Monitor" Identificateur "DisplayLinkMonitor" EndSection Section "Écran" Identificateur "DisplayLinkScreen" Appareil "DisplayLinkDevice" Moniteur "DisplayLinkMonitor" DefaultDepth 16 Sous-section "Affichage" Profondeur 16 Modes "800 × 480" EndSubSection EndSection
Tout ce que je reçois est un écran vert.
Tous les conseils seraient appréciés!
Mise à jour: J'ai découvert que X11 avait du mal à trouver le module displaylink_drv.so
, alors j'ai résolu le problème. Ensuite, mon XServer s'est complètement écrasé. (Faute de segmentation, je crois.)
Maintenant je suis vraiment confus.
Cela fonctionne réellement ... et j'ai tout fait était de restaurer xorg.conf.backup
. Bizarre. Tant pis.
Il y a un assez article de blog détaillé à partir de juillet 2010 - cela semble certainement plus compliqué qu'il ne le devrait, et le résultat n'est pas tout à fait parfait non plus.
Displaylink a ajouté Open Source sur son forum de support/commentaires. Pilotes DisplayLink Open Source
J'espère que cela offrira de meilleures solutions et un meilleur support pour ces écrans USB DisplayLink.